Summary Statement
Leads senior technical claim professionals ensuring execution of service model, production standards and superior outcomes. Promotes the success of the organization through development and advancement of relationships with agencies, policyholders and employees.
Essential Tasks/Major Duties
- Manage, train, provide performance feedback and assign duties of direct reports to ensure productivity, efficiency, and effectiveness.
- Manage the handling of high severity, specialized, complex and unique liability claims.
- Ensure timely referral and communication to senior leadership of claims meeting certain criteria.
- Collaborate proactively with agents, policyholders and internal stakeholders on major case unit files.
- Continuously coach and develop direct reports to conduct thorough investigations, assess coverage and liability, and build strong internal and external relationships. Guide team in pursuing risk transfer, creating action plans, preparing large‑loss reporting, identifying early resolution opportunities, and maintaining accurate, timely loss reserves throughout the claim lifecycle reflecting probable ultimate exposure.
- Evaluate and monitor staffing levels to maintain appropriate service and claims handling standards.
- Ensure plans of action are proactively developed and executed to conclude claims pursuant to guidelines and delegated authority.
- Identify and implement loss cost and ALAE management programs designed to deliver quality claims outcomes.
- Ensure proper reserves are established and maintained to accurately reflect financial exposure.
- Utilize file audits, periodic file reviews, extensive litigation management and available resources to identify trends and developmental opportunities. Monitor and ensure that claims are adjudicated in accordance with Amerisure claims and litigation management guidelines and quality standards through claims quality assurance programs, including tracking compliance with internal control assessment requirements.
- Develop and implement strategies and initiatives to improve file quality, expense management, investigations, subrogation, structured settlements, and litigation management.
- Ensure financial internal controls are adequately designed and monitored to minimize the risk of fraud and material misstatement in the financial statements.
- Create and implement efficient and effective claims and reinsurance processes and guidelines for complex and potentially high severity liability claims.
- Promote and employ create resolution strategies for complex files using appropriate resources.
- Analyze and interpret key performance indicators and other key metrics to identify claim trends and opportunities for improvement to meet department objectives and improve claim operations and/or results.
Knowledge, Skills & Abilities
- Bachelor’s degree or equivalent years of experience.
- 7 years commercial claims experience including 5 years of high complexity/high severity claims handling.
- 2 years of claims managerial experience.
- Extensive knowledge of current tort, contract, and coverage laws in multiple jurisdictions. Claims handling experience with TX, FL, SC, GA, and AZ, preferred.
- Expert coverage analysis, liability analysis and litigation management skills.
- Industry accreditation (AIC, SCLA) preferred
- Ability to obtain appropriate state licensing as required.
- Intermediate proficiency with Microsoft Office Suite.
- Possesses a thorough understanding of general liability, employer liability and commercial auto.
- Ability to think strategically with supporting analytical and problem-solving skills, including the ability to deal with ambiguity.
- Demonstrated successful ability to build positive relationships and partnerships within department, across the organization and with external customers.
- Excellent verbal and written communication skills with the ability to interact with internal and external customers.
- Ability to travel overnight up to 20%.

What you need to know about the Charlotte Tech Scene
Key Facts About Charlotte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 90,859; 6.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Lowe’s, Bank of America, TIAA, Microsoft, Honeywell
- Key Industries: Fintech, artificial intelligence, cybersecurity, cloud computing, e-commerce
- Funding Landscape: $3.1 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(CED)
- Notable Investors: Microsoft, Google, Falfurrias Management Partners, RevTech Labs Foundation
- Research Centers and Universities: University of North Carolina at Charlotte, Northeastern University, North Carolina Research Campus
